Essential Prerequisites and Resources

  • Material basics: Confirm 100% cotton composition, fiber length, and yarn count. Heavier yarns can feel denser, while higher twist can influence drape. For a consistently soft hand feel, aim for mid-range counts (e.g., 20-24 singles) with a smooth surface.
  • Fabric finishing goals: Define target hand feel attributes (soft, smooth, matte, not slippery). Establish wash expectations (how many launderings you expect before the feel changes). Document desired shrinkage limits and color fastness requirements.
  • Fiber condition and pre-treatment: Check pre-shrinking status, combing details, and any post-weave finishing. Pre-shrunk cotton can help stabilize hand feel during wear.
  • Finishing methods: Consider enzyme-based polishing, garment washing, calendering, resin or silicone softeners, and selective mercerization. Each path affects softness, texture, and durability differently.
  • Chemicals and safety: If you’re handling chemicals in-house, review safety data sheets (SDS), ventilation, PPE, and disposal requirements. Use approved softening agents and follow label directions for concentration and contact times.
  • Equipment readiness: Ensure access to a commercial washing unit, a controlled-dwell enzyme bath, a softener/fiber-polish system, and a calendaring station if you pursue mechanical finishing. A heat source for drying or a tumble dryer helps simulate real-world wear.
  • Quality testing plan: Establish a simple testing protocol to measure softness, pilling resistance, and hand feel across colorways and sizes. Use a small sample set (e.g., 6-12 tees) for initial trials.
  • Budget considerations: Finishing costs include chemicals, water, energy, and labor. Enzyme-based polishing typically runs lower per unit in high volumes, while resin or silicone systems may incur higher upfront costs but deliver repeatable results.
  • Time requirements: Plan pilot runs that span 1–2 weeks for development, plus additional cycles for scale-up. Expect several wash- and dry- cycles to verify durability of the soft hand feel.
  • Knowledge and skills: You’ll benefit from basic textile science concepts (fiber morphology, surface friction), finishing chemistry awareness, and a method to assess tactile properties consistently.

Comprehensive Comparison and Options

Choosing the right path to a lasting soft hand feel depends on your fabric, budget, and timeline. Below, you’ll find a concise comparison of four common approaches to improving the soft hand feel of 100% cotton tees. Each option is evaluated for its effect on softness, durability, cost, time, and ease of implementation. Use this as a quick reference when you’re planning development cycles or supplier negotiations.

OptionWhat It DoesProsConsTypical Cost (per unit, USD)Estimated TimeDifficulty
Enzyme-based bio-polishingSoftens surface fibers by trimming protruding fibrils, reduces pilling; improves smooth hand feelEffective softness; preserves fiber integrity; scalableRequires chemical handling; limited effect on color and stretch$0.05–$0.201–3 days for pilot, 1–2 weeks for scale-upMedium
Garment washing with mild softenersSoftness achieved through mild detergents and gentle agitation, often with bio-polish stageBalanced softness; good wash durability; compatible with colorSoftness can fade with heavy washing; moisture-sensitive finishes$0.03–$0.151–2 days for pilot, 1–2 weeks for scale-upLow–Medium
Silicone or polymer soft finishesFilm-forming softeners create a slick, smooth hand feel; often combined with calendaringVery noticeable soft hand feel; durable across washesPotential feel changes on dark colors; may affect breathability$0.10–$0.401–2 days for pilot, 1–3 weeks for scale-upMedium
Mercerization + light calenderingAlters fiber surface for smoothness and luster; calendering tightens fabric surface for uniform handImproved hand feel and sheen; reduces fuzzHigher cost; color shifts possible; not always ideal for all dye systems$0.08–$0.252–5 days for pilot, 2–4 weeks for scale-upHigh

Notes on the table: Costs vary with volume, regional supplier pricing, and the exact chemical system. The values shown are indicative ranges for planning. When you negotiate with suppliers, request sample runs and softness tests that mirror your target retail environment. For objective evaluation, measure hand feel using a standardized rubric and record results across multiple launderings to confirm durability of the soft hand feel.

Each method can influence more than touch. You should consider fiber integrity, color fastness, shrinkage, and fabric weight. The goal is a durable soft hand feel that remains stable after repeated washing, not just a momentary impression. For brand consistency, you may blend approaches—for example, combining a mild enzyme polish with a light calendaring pass and a subtle silicone topcoat. This hybrid path often yields a robust soft hand feel that endures through wear and care cycles. When you’re ready to scale, document your optimized protocol and ensure your supplier partners adhere to the same finishing standards.

Step-by-Step Implementation Guide

  1. Step 1 — Define your soft hand feel target and baseline

    Begin by specifying the exact softness you aim for. Create a simple rubric that includes tactile comfort, drape, and perceived softness after 5, 10, and 20 washes. Use 6–12 sample tees to establish a baseline. Measure the current hand feel with a panel that includes varied demographics to reflect your target market. Document fiber count, weight, and any existing pre-treats. This foundation helps you quantify progress and reduces guesswork in subsequent steps.

    Tip: Write down a numerical softness score (for example, 1–5) for each sample. A higher score indicates a softer, more comfortable feel. This becomes your yardstick for evaluating process changes.

  2. Step 2 — Select the finishing path aligned with your goals

    Review your options and pick one primary route to pursue first. If your primary objective is a natural, durable soft hand feel with good color stability, enzyme-based bio-polishing followed by gentle washing is a solid starting point. If you need an ultra-soft feel, consider a silicone or polymer soft finish in combination with light calendaring. Recording the rationale for your choice helps you defend decisions with stakeholders.

    Warning: Do not combine multiple finishing steps without validation. Incompatibilities can distort color or alter fabric weight, which hurts the overall hand feel and customer satisfaction.

  3. Step 3 — Prepare your treatment recipes and safety checks

    Develop precise recipes for your chosen route. For enzyme polishing, specify enzyme concentration, bath temperature, dwell time, and pH. For silicone finishes, define coating concentration and cure time. Prepare SDS sheets, ventilation, and PPE for staff. Run small tests with your standard blends to assess fiber integrity, shade impact, and early soft hand feel indicators. Keep a log of parameters so you can reproduce results later.

    Tip: Start with conservative concentrations and ramp up based on observed improvements in softness without compromising cotton strength.

  4. Step 4 — Execute pilot runs on a diverse sample set

    Conduct pilot runs on multiple colorways and sizes to ensure uniform soft hand feel. Use a controlled environment to minimize variables. For enzyme polishing, maintain consistent dwell times across all tees. If pursuing calendaring / smoothing, stick to a light pass and avoid excessive heat that can crush the fabric. After finishing, immediately dry as you would in real-world retail settings to observe realistic outcomes.

    Important: Record any color shift or weight loss. Even small deltas can affect what you consider an acceptable soft hand feel.

  5. Step 5 — Post-treatment neutralization and washing

    Rinse and neutralize enzyme baths as required. Neutralization helps restore pH balance, ensuring comfort and skin-friendliness. Run a controlled launder test on post-treatment tees to simulate consumer use. Observe changes in hand feel after 1, 5, and 10 washes. If softness diminishes quickly, reconsider the dwell time or switch to a milder formula. Document results for future batches.

    Pro tip: Use a mild detergent with the final rinse to preserve the soft hand feel over time.

  6. Step 6 — Drying, conditioning, and final finish

    Dry tees under controlled conditions to avoid heat damage. If you use calendering, do a light pass to finalize the smooth surface. For silicone finishes, ensure proper curing to achieve durable softness. Conduct a quick tactile check after drying to confirm the target hand feel has been achieved. If the feel is off, adjust drying temperatures, dwell times, or finishing concentrations and re-test.

    Warning: Excessive heat can cause stiffness or fiber damage that undermines the soft hand feel you’re aiming for.

Common Mistakes and Expert Pro Tips

Mistake 1 — Assuming a single finish will deliver the perfect soft hand feel for every colorway

Not all colors respond the same way to a given finishing method. Some inks and dyes can alter the hand feel after finishing. Solution: run color-specific tests and document per-color adjustments. Always test at least two colorways per batch to verify consistency and durability of the soft hand feel across the palette.

Mistake 2 — Overthinking durability at the cost of softness

Soft hand feel is vital, but if you over-soften, you risk pilling or reduced fabric strength. Solution: balance enzyme strength and dwell time with a low-formulation resin or silicone topcoat only as needed. Prioritize a durable softness that survives at least 20–30 wash cycles.

Mistake 3 — Underestimating wash durability

Soft hand feel can fade with laundering. Solution: validate feel after 5, 10, and 20 washes. Use a standardized laundering protocol to ensure consistent results. Don’t skip the wash cycles in your pilot tests.

Mistake 4 — Skipping safety and environmental considerations

Some softening chemistries can affect skin safety or sustainability profiles. Solution: choose approved, skin-friendly, and, where possible, low-VOC finishing agents. Compare supplier sustainability data and certifications. This protects your brand and aligns with consumer demand for responsible manufacturing.

Mistake 5 — Inadequate documentation for scale-up

Without robust SOPs and parameter logs, you’ll struggle to reproduce results. Solution: document every dialed parameter (temperature, time, chemical concentration, pH, dwell time) and attach a success metric for softness. This reduces risk during production ramp-up.

Mistake 6 — Ignoring colorfastness and dye compatibility

Finishes can affect dye performance or color brightness. Solution: perform colorfastness tests after finishing and monitor any changes in shade or hue. When needed, adjust formulations to preserve color while maintaining soft hand feel.

Mistake 7 — Over-reliance on a single supplier or finish

One method won’t always satisfy every SKU. Solution: keep a small portfolio of finishing options that share a common aim: durable soft hand feel. This ensures flexibility when you scale or change fabric lots.

Mistake 8 — Rushing to scale without a robust pilot

Rushing can jeopardize the long-term hand feel. Solution: build multiple pilot runs with diverse fabrics and dye lots. Only scale after consistent results across the board. The payoff is a stronger brand promise around soft hand feel.

Expert insider tips

  • Start with a high-quality base fabric. Soft hand feel starts with fiber quality; polishing the surface won’t fix a stiff baseline.
  • Test with real consumer textiles data: gather impressions from at least 30 participants who mirror your target market.
  • Combine mild enzyme polishing with gentle calendaring for a balanced, durable softness. This often yields better long-term hand feel than a single pass alone.
  • Prefer sustainable chemistry where possible. A durable soft hand feel that also minimizes environmental impact resonates with modern shoppers and retailers.
  • Track performance by SKU and season. Hand feel can shift with dye lot changes, so keep a running database for comparisons.
  • Invest in supplier collaboration. A shared goal of durable soft hand feel improves consistency and reduces risk during scale-up.

Advanced Techniques and Best Practices

For experienced users aiming to push the soft hand feel further, these industry-savvy strategies can yield noticeable improvements without compromising fabric integrity:

  • Bio-polishing with controlled enzyme programs: Fine-tune enzyme concentration and temperature to maximize surface smoothness while preserving strength. Modern enzyme systems allow precise pH control and shorter dwell times, delivering a reliable soft hand feel with lower energy use.
  • Light calendaring combined with micro-foam finishing: A light mechanical finish followed by a micro-foam application can produce a uniformly smooth surface and a clean drape. This combination enhances tactile quality while maintaining color depth.
  • Water-efficient, low-VOC finishing: Innovation in chemistry reduces environmental impact while maintaining efficacy. Look for suppliers that provide transparent sustainability data and certifications for a true soft hand feel you can stand behind.
  • Integrated dye-finish compatibility checks: Ensure finishing steps do not compromise dye penetration or shade uniformity. Early testing helps preserve color fidelity while achieving a soft hand feel.
  • Smart testing protocols: Use a standardized tactile rubric and near-infrared or tactile sensors where available to quantify the hand feel in a way that’s reproducible across production runs.
  • Footprint-aware finishing: Plan finishes to minimize water and energy use. Align with circular economy strategies to deliver a soft hand feel that also supports sustainability goals.
